Output ef45809dd944a87f52bee262224bdbd70eceed5abb92b3c7896bbce1d0740038:13

value
686116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a298e7ba7af787d317cf75d7013a3f06127e60 OP_EQUALVERIFY OP_CHECKSIG
address
16M2yarPMZgbzfXZh1MPCoyCaPVniXBm81
transaction
ef45809dd944a87f52bee262224bdbd70eceed5abb92b3c7896bbce1d0740038
confirmations
58176
spent
true